Italian Sausages And Peppers

 

Recipe By : The High Road to Health by Wagner and Spade, page 157

Serving Size : 8 Preparation Time :0:00

Categories : Main Dishes, Vegetarian Soyfoods

Vegetables

 

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method

-------- ------------ --------------------------------

1 teaspoon cold-pressed olive oil

2 medium onions

halved and sliced

4 cloves garlic -- thinly sliced

1/8 teaspoon ground black pepper -- up to 1/4

1/2 teaspoon basil

1/2 teaspoon oregano

1 dash cayenne

3 green peppers

membranes and seeds removed -- cut into strips

3 red peppers

membranes and seeds removed -- cut into strips

14 ounces canned Italian tomatoes -- about, chopped

salt -- to taste

8 New Age Italian Sausages I or II

(see separate recipes)

cut into 1/2-inch chunks

 

Serves eight

 

Like most Italian dishes, this one is better the day after it is made, so

make plenty for leftovers. It also tastes great on a hero sandwich.

 

1. Heat the oil in a large skillet. Add the onions and cook slowly until

limp. Add the garlic, pepper, basil, oregano, and cayenne and cook for 2

minutes more. Add the peppers, tomatoes, and salt and cook, covered, over

low heat for 60 minutes. Fast cooking over high heat will make the peppers

bitter.

 

2. Add salt to taste and cook, uncovered, for 10 minutes. The sauce

should be thick but not watery or dry.

 

3. Stir in the sausages and cook for 2 minutes more. Add more salt and

pepper if desired.

 

4. Serve immediately on a bed of whole wheat pasta.
